Australian house music producer FISHER is expanding his creative portfolio beyond the dancefloor, joining the voice cast of Disney and Pixar’s upcoming animated feature Toy Story 5 for its Australian and New Zealand release.
FISHER will voice the character of the Garden Gnome, part of a group of overlooked toys who live together in an abandoned backyard shed. The role introduces a smaller, scrappier community within the wider Toy Story universe, adding a new layer to the film’s expanding world of characters outside the familiar toybox setting.
The latest instalment from Disney and Pixar continues the storyline following Toy Story 4, reuniting Woody, Buzz Lightyear, Jessie and other familiar characters. This time, the group is faced with a modern challenge in the form of a smart tablet named Lilypad, which begins to dominate Bonnie’s imagination and reshape the way the toys are used.
Alongside FISHER’s regional voice debut, the film features returning cast members including Tom Hanks, Tim Allen, Joan Cusack, Blake Clark and Tony Hale. Toy Story 5 is set for release in Australian and New Zealand cinemas on June 18, 2026, continuing the franchise’s long-running exploration of imagination, nostalgia and change in a digital age.
